INTEGRATION Installation Tips
INSTALLATION
TIPS FOR
PROJECTION
MAPPING
SYSTEMS
These are some tips for installing projection mapping
systems collected from integrators who specialize in this
dazzling area of pro AV. By Adam Forziati
WE'VE ASKED SOME of the industry's
most experienced integration firms who
specialize in this area in order to assemble
some best practices and tips for installing
projection mapping systems.
Pre-planning is the most important
step because there are no 'take-backs' in
mapped systems
Jesse Miller, GM of Midtown Video, says
the first step is to use a software tool to
map out the location of the projectors and
simulate their beam.
" The exact placement in the field may
differ slightly, but it remains essential to
have a solid layout and understanding of
the potential mapping specific to each
projector and lens, " Miller says. Identifying
where the viewer will stand is also critical.
The manufacturer may have tools downloadable
from their website, and other
tools such as Cinema 4D can assist.
Mike Rideau, managing partner for operations
for Interstate Electronics Systems,
says the buildings which house projection
mapping systems often sway slightly, which
has big impacts on system delivery.
" We had 20 projectors approximately
40 ft. above a 90×120 ft. scientific model
space. After getting the projectors fired up,
we began to notice some jitter in the imagcommercialintegrator.com
es.
Ultimately, we determined that strong
wind gusts or a windy day caused enough
movement in the steel frame of the building
to slightly vibrate the area. This also would
occur when freight trains on nearby tracks
passed the building. The solution was a
series of interlocking guy wires tying all projector
mounts essentially together, forming
one large grid. "
" As we had a ring of 5 projectors mapping
a circular room, we had to include a
downward angle of the projection so that
no projector was in the path of another's
beam (casting shadows), " Miller says.
Select a projector with flexible geometry
software available from the manufacturer.
" We used Panasonic PT-RZ970 which
have a 'simple' geometry program available
as a download from Panasonic, and
an enhanced geometry program available
from their technical support team or for a
license fee. "
Blending Has More Leniency
Than You'd Think
Feathering the edges and using between
10 and 20% overlap between edges will
give you some leniency in blending multiple
projectors.
" Try to blend in a single axis only, as
multi-axis blending means fixing ALL projectors
any time you have to fix one, " Miller says.
Double-stacking is incredibly important
in many situations where projection mapping
is used to enhance large shows. When
lots of money is on the line, it doesn't hurt
to provide a failsafe.
Maris Ensing of Mad Systems recalls a
project that didn't allow him to " take the
building, 3D laser scan it, and map it.
" We started with a detailed image of Los
Angeles from the same GIS database that
also holds height data. The model of Los
Angeles was cut using a CNC machine that
used that height data made from the same
file that we used to create the overlay, so
when the topo map was installed, the only
thing we had to do to get the mapping spot
on was to align the projector with the map
and set the zoom on the lens. "
In this case, data is overlayed, and since
all that information is also provided from
the same GIS database, this one was relatively
easy to set up and align.
" The interface between the horizontal
part of the map and the projection onto the
vertical back was the only part where the two
needed to be matched up, and that was taken
care of by making sure that the shape on
the mountains on the transition was softened
so that the edge looks clean - but there is
(intentionally) very little detail in that area so
that we knew that the alignment would be
relatively easy to handle - the artist took
a look at that boundary and did some final
touch-ups to make it look just right. " CI
